Chikungunya virus: recent advances in epidemiology, host pathogen interaction and vaccine strategies

Autor(es): Deeba Farah, Islam Asimul, Kazim Syed Naqui, Naqvi Irshad Hussain, Broor Shobha, Ahmed Anwar, Parveen Shama


Resumo: The Chikungunya virus is a re-emerging alphavirus that belongs to the family Togaviridae. The symptoms include fever, rashes, nausea - joint pain that may last for months. The laboratory diagnosis of the infection is based on the serologic assays, virus isolation - molecular methods. The pathogenesis of the Chikungunya viral infection is not completely understood. Some of the recent investigations have provided information on replication of the virus in various cells - organs. In addition, some recent reports have indicated that the severity of the disease is correlated with the viral load - cytokines. The Chikungunya virus infection re-emerged as an explosive epidemic during 2004-09 affecting millions of people in the Indian Ocean. Subsequent global attention was given to research on this viral pathogen due to its broad area of geographical distribution during this epidemic. Chikungunya viral infection has become a challenge for the public health system because of the absence of a vaccine as well as antiviral drugs. A number of potential vaccine c-idates have been tested on humans - animal models during clinical - preclinical trials. In this review, we mainly discuss the host-pathogen relationship, epidemiology - recent advances in the development of drugs - vaccines for the Chikungunya viral infection.
